Thomas Atkinson

Birth19 Jun 1824 - Lancashire, England
Death17 Jun 1882 - Warrnambool South, Victoria, Australia
MotherPhebe Carter
FatherJohn Atkinson

Born in Lancashire, England on 19 Jun 1824 to John Atkinson and Phebe Carter. Thomas Atkinson married Ellen O'Reilly and had 8 children. He passed away on 17 Jun 1882 in Warrnambool South, Victoria, Australia.
